๐ Our History
In May 1991, devastating riots rocked the Mount Pleasant, Columbia Heights, and Adams Morgan neighborhoods of Washington DC. The result of tensions between the African American and Latino communities grew untenable and it became clear that both communities and area law enforcement, as well as several community residents, needed to gather to discuss how to empower the residents of these neighborhoods to view diversity as a strength instead of a weakness. In 1997, these community members founded Multicultural Community Service.
